- Storage Comment
- Store vial at 4° C prior to restoration. Dilute only prior to immediate use. Maintain sterility. This product DOES NOT contain preservative. DO NOT VORTEX. We recommend adding a carrier protein such as HSA or BSA to 0.1% (i.e. 1.0 mg/mL). For best results aliquot contents and freeze at -20° C or colder. Avoid cycles of freezing and thawing. Centrifuge vial before each opening to dislodge contents from the cap and to clarify if contents are not clear after standing at room temperature.

Synonyms: Cysteine-rich secreted protein A12-beta, Cysteine-rich secreted protein FIZZ2, FIZZ2, RELMbeta
Background: Resistin-Like Molecule-beta (RELM- β) is a member of a recently identified family of secreted proteins containing conserved cysteines in their C terminus. The RELM family consists of Resistin (also called FIZZ3), RELM-α (FIZZ1), and RELM-γ. Only Resistin and RELM-β have been identified in humans whereas all four RELM family members have been identified in rodents. Recombinant mouse RELM-β is a non-glycosylated protein, containing 83 amino acids, with a molecular weight of 8.9 kDa.
